Horse Point Landfill Site Closure
Public Recycling Facility at HPLS in 2015
15 May 2020
The following is a public announcement from Waste Management Services: Horse Point Landfill Site will be closed until further notice. The public will be kept updated as to when the Site will re-open as normal. Any inconvenience caused is very much regretted. SHG 15 May 2020
